I am using office 2000. I spent hours researching online and created a really valuable excel spreasheet. Without saving my worksheet, I got up and someone else in my house powered off the computer. When I turned my computer back on tehre was no record of the worksheet, not in excel, in the recent documents in the start menu, nowhere. Is there any way I can retrieve my document? Any advice would be extremely helpful. I havent cleared any of my internet history, or caches or anythign.

If you had Autosave turned on, it's possible you have a backup. Look at this Microsoft article: http://www.microsoft...ips/exsave.mspx. It discusses Excel 2000 Autosave. Check these settings in your Excel. If it's turned on, take note of the autosave location. Browse to that folder and see if your file is there. If so, follow the instructions in the link to open it.
